CONFIDENTIAL SECRETARY by Harriett Carr

CONFIDENTIAL SECRETARY

By

Pub Date: Sept. 16th, 1958
Publisher: Macmillan

A Washington agency is the scene of Joyce Reeves' trial and her triumph. Daughter of a member of the agency who is temporarily recuperating in Arizona, Joyce becomes embroiled in a wicked plot instigated by her employer who is attempting to exploit the organization for his own ends. Lobbies, pressure groups, endless incomprehensible conferences and business discussions all precede Joyce's smashing victory when she helps defend the integrity of her father's dreams and incidentally finds herself a dashing beau. An exercise in unabashed mediocrity.
